Transaction 531a64d7d358af571af3c797edf366e6458f1ecbd3db6082b664e45afed60aa4

1 Input
2 Outputs
  • 531a64d7d358af571af3c797edf366e6458f1ecbd3db6082b664e45afed60aa4:0
  • value  392247347
    address  16jL7fpsEoXkjaNUb2utbb3btiHvxcJPCc
  • 531a64d7d358af571af3c797edf366e6458f1ecbd3db6082b664e45afed60aa4:1
  • value  7497470
    address  1EuFrQK3fyV92GJzgDSL8q89DUd6n1uwth